As backend systems grow, maintaining clean, decoupled, and resilient code becomes a major challenge. Writing basic Go code is straightforward, but structuring large-scale applications requires a deep understanding of proven architectural patterns. This text-based course bridges that gap by guiding you through industry-standard design principles tailored specifically for Go's concurrency model and type system.
By reading through this comprehensive material, you will transition from writing simple scripts to designing robust, production-ready Go applications. You will learn how to structure your projects using patterns that ensure high availability, seamless scaling, and easy maintenance.
What you'll learn:
- Understand foundational architecture concepts and how to structure idiomatic Go projects.
- Implement data-centric patterns like Repository and CQRS to decouple business logic from storage.
- Apply event-driven architectures using Event Sourcing to maintain a reliable history of system state.
- Design resilient microservices using fault-tolerance patterns like Circuit Breaker and Bulkhead.
- Configure Backend For Frontend patterns to optimize communication between client applications and backend APIs.
- Integrate modern Go practices including structured logging with slog and proper context propagation.
The journey begins with fundamental design concepts and project layout structures, guiding you step-by-step through data isolation, event handling, microservices resilience, and client-facing layers. Each conceptual block is backed by clean, readable Go code snippets and written architectural breakdowns.
This course is designed for Go developers who understand basic syntax and want to elevate their software design skills. No prior experience with complex system architecture is required.
